OS X Server: Unable to start up from a NetBoot image on an authenticated 802.1X Ethernet network

Unable to start up from a NetBoot or NetInstall image on an authenticated 802.1X Ethernet network.

Apple computers do not support starting up from a NetBoot or NetInstall image that is hosted on an authenticated 802.1X Ethernet network. This functionality is not included with the computer firmware and is expected behavior.
